Resumo: |
In the current days, there is a larger concern with the environment, mainly because of the transformations that happened due society development. The preservation of the environment will guarantee the life quality of the human beings. Every people generate residues (sewers) that must be treated. The usual methods are Sewers Treatment Stations (STS), which should be correctly designed to avoid excessive infiltration in the soil. The present work has the objective to verify the attenuation capacity of the bottom soil from an anaerobia lagoon of the STS that is being built in Passo Fundo City. It was designed and built two equipments, denominated column and colmatation equipments. It was carried out geotechnical characterization tests and permeability tests of the anaerobia lagoon bottom soil. Also was made the chemical e biological characterization of the effluent (sewers). The parameters analyzed in column equipment were BOD (Biological Oxygen Demand) and COD (Chemistry Oxygen Demand), before and after sewer percolation in the soil samples. The colmatation equipment gave a previous knowledge of the degree of clogging of the bottom soils of the anaerobia lagoon due to sewer disposition. It was measured the permeability variation in function percolation time. The anaerobia lagoon has two soil types: malanic gleysoil, located in the court area and distrofic red latosoil, located in the embankment area. These soils presented permeability values varying of 10-4 cm/s to 10-5 cm/s. The effluent analyzed presented a great variability of parameters values and a high biodegradability. The parameters analyzed in the column equipment demonstrated that have occurred some level of attenuation in the soil, because was observed a reduction COD and BOD after percolation. The soil used in the colmatation equipment presented a permeability reduction, demonstrating that colmatation is beginning in the soil. With the results obtained is possible say that the soils presents a good attenuation capacity, however it will be necessary to use some kind of material with low permeability in court area of the anaerobia lagoon, once the ground water is over ground surface during the winter time |
